Pune: Earth from Chhatrapati Sambhaji Maharaj’s samadhi in Vadhu to be taken to Ayodhya

Sakal Times News Desk

Pune: As the country gears up to celebrate the ground breaking ceremony of Ram Temple in Ayodhya, Hindu Jagaran Manch has sent holy earth from Shrikshetra Vadhu-Tulapur, where Chhatrapati Sambhaji Maharaj martyred. The soil from his 'Samadhi' will be a part of the construction of Ram Temple. The earth will be carried to Ayodhya by Govindgiri Maharaj, Treasurer of Shriram Janmabhoomi Teerthakshetra. 

The earth was handed over to Maharaj on Thursday at his home in Model Colony by Hindu Jagaran Manch officials like President Suhas Pawar, Pune City Head Nilesh Bhise, Assistant Heads Rajendra Gavade, Suhas Salvi, Akshay Uttekar, Women Head Nalini Gavade, Suhas Paralikar, Prasanna Dashrath and others.

Govindgiri Maharaj said, “I am glad that I will get an opportunity to take the earth from Chhatrapati Sambhaji Maharaj's Samadhi to Ayodhya. People from across the country are donating towards the construction of the temple.” Nilesh Bhise said, “It was a really proud moment to send the earth from Vadhu to Ayodhya.”

Meanwhile, Ayodhya is set ready for the mega event of August 5. According to reports, Prime Minister Narendra Modi is likely to reach Ayodhya around 11.15 am on August 5 and will stay in the city for three hours. According to the organisers of the event, five people will be present on the stage, including PM Modi,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ath, Governor Anandiben Patel, RSS chief Mohan Bhagwat and Ram Mandir trust chief Mahant Nritya Gopal Das.
